Abstract

The application discloses a silver plane target material and a preparation method and application thereof, and belongs to the technical field of target materials, and comprises the following steps: (1) placing silver ingots in a continuous casting furnace, completely melting the silver ingots, and then continuously casting to obtain silver blanks; (2) heat-treating the silver blanks to obtain silver plates; (3) coarsely rolling the silver plates, and finely rolling the silver plates; (4) heat-treating the rolled silver plates to obtain the silver plane target material; the coarse rolling comprises 6-8 passes, and the deformation of a single pass is 10-15%; the fine rolling comprises 7-9 passes, and the deformation of a single pass is 2-9.9%; and the total deformation of the coarse rolling and the fine rolling is 71.25-77.50%. The silver ingots are completely melted, continuously cast, heat-treated, coarsely rolled, finely rolled and heat-treated, so that the average grain size of the target material is effectively reduced, the internal organization of the target material is uniformly distributed, and the target material is free of internal defects; and the method is suitable for preparing large-size silver plane target materials, has high utilization rate and low cost.

TECHNICAL FIELD

[0001] The present application relates to the technical field of target material, in particular to a silver plane target material and a preparation method and application thereof. BACKGROUND

[0002] Low-e glass has high visible light transmittance, low ultraviolet transmittance, ultralow emissivity and low heat transfer performance, and is often used in the fields of building material glass and automobile glass.

[0003] The main functional layer of the Low-e film is a silver layer, and a silver target material is plated on the surface of the glass in the form of a nanometer-level silver layer through a magnetron sputtering method. Silver is one of the materials with the lowest emissivity in nature, and can reduce the emissivity of the glass from 0.84 to 0.02-0.12. The film coating technology of Low-e glass is the key, and the target material used for film coating is the key consumable that determines success or failure.

[0004] With a substantial increase in market demand, higher requirements are put forward for the purity, quality, size and utilization rate of the target material. The target material has no cracks, inclusions and holes on the surface, has no defects in the interior, has fine and uniformly distributed grain structures, can obtain a silver film with uniform thickness and stable performance, and the utilization rate is relatively improved as the size of the target material is larger, and the total length of the Low-e glass target material can reach 4 meters.

[0008] A preparation method of a silver plane target material, comprising the following steps:

[0009] (1) placing a silver ingot in a continuous casting furnace, completely melting the silver ingot and then continuously casting to obtain a silver blank;

[0010] (2) heat treating the silver blank to obtain a silver plate;

[0011] (3) rough rolling and finish rolling the silver plate;

[0012] (4) heat treating the rolled silver plate to obtain a silver plane target material;

[0013] The rough rolling includes 6-8 passes, and the deformation of a single pass is 10-15%, for example, 10%, 11%, 12%, 13%, 14%, 15%, or a range formed by any two of the above values.

[0014] The fine rolling includes 7-9 passes, and the deformation of a single pass is 2-9.9%, for example, 2%, 3%, 4%, 5%, 6%, 7%, 8%, 9%, 9.9%, or a range formed by any two of the above values.

[0015] The total deformation of the rough rolling and the fine rolling is 71.25-77.50%, for example, 60%, 62%, 65%, 68%, 70%, 72%, 75%, or a range formed by any two of the above values.

[0016] The present application creatively melts the silver ingot completely, and then performs continuous casting, heat treatment, rough rolling, fine rolling, and heat treatment, effectively reduces the average grain size of the target material, makes the internal structure uniform, and has no internal defects. The method is suitable for preparing large-size silver plane target material, has high utilization rate, low cost, and wide application prospect.

[0017] The heat treatment after the continuous casting can effectively eliminate the continuous casting defects and reduce the internal stress generated in the continuous casting process. The rough rolling and the fine rolling, and the strict control of the parameters of the rough rolling and the fine rolling can effectively refine the grains, ensure the uniformity of the internal structure of the silver target, and make the grains elongated after the rolling to be recovered and recrystallized, thereby refining the grains, eliminating the rolling stress, and avoiding abnormal growth of the grains.

[0042] Example 1

[0043] A method for preparing a silver plane target material, comprising the following steps:

[0044] (1) After cleaning and drying silver ingots with a purity of 3N5 (99.95%), the silver ingots are put into a crucible and placed in a continuous casting furnace. After complete melting of the silver ingots at 1050℃, continuous casting is performed at a continuous casting stretching rate of 0.5 m / min, and the continuous casting billet size is 1100*250*80 mm, to obtain a silver billet;

[0045] (2) The silver billet is placed in a heating furnace and heat treated at 750℃ for 1 h to obtain a silver plate;

[0046] (3) The silver plate is rough-rolled and finish-rolled according to the parameters in Table 1. After rolling, the size of the target billet is 3738*255*23 mm, and the total deformation amount of rolling is 71.25%.

[0047] In Table 1, (S represents the length direction, and X represents the width direction)

[0048]

[0049]

[0050] (4) The silver plate after rolling is placed in a heating furnace and heat treated at 300℃ for 1 h. The obtained target billet is flattened and machined according to the drawing requirements to obtain a large-size silver plane target material with a size of 3720*248*20 mm. The grain size and distribution of the target material are as shown in Figure 1
